← Back to blog home

Keyword Research and Analysis in SEO

By RG team · 21 min read

Last Updated on June 26, 2023

Wait a minute...

Want free marketing tools on RamenApps?
We believe in using our own product to maximize our understanding of what to build. Sign up for an account and get access to our free marketing tools that will help you research, create, and promote your business.

Keyword research and analysis is a crucial aspect of search engine optimization (SEO) and plays a significant role in improving website visibility and driving organic traffic. It’s often the very first step you take in content marketing. By researching popular search terms that users enter into search engines, you can strategically incorporate these keywords into your content, enhancing your chances of ranking higher on search engine results pages (SERPs).

Over the years, keyword research has evolved from a simple process of finding relevant terms for search engines to a comprehensive practice that requires careful planning and analysis. It now serves as the foundation for successful SEO campaigns and helps businesses identify the right keywords to target their audience effectively.

Keyword research can be instrumental in ideating and creating new content, naming product features, and optimizing your website or webpages. Whether you are a small business or an enterprise, incorporating keyword research best practices can significantly impact your ability to discover the most relevant keywords for your target audience.

The goal of keyword research is to optimize your website to rank higher and become more visible to searchers. By strategically targeting the right keywords, you’re able to attract more relevant traffic and increase your chances of converting visitors into customers.

However, keyword research is a complex process that involves evaluating and analyzing search terms to determine the most suitable keywords for your SEO campaign. Choosing the right keywords is crucial for the success of your SEO efforts, as they should align with your current goals and audience intent.

In the following sections, we will explore in-depth how to perform keyword research and analysis for SEO. We will guide you through the steps to identify the ideal keywords for your business and introduce you to a powerful tool, DripsAI, that can assist you in this process. So, let's dive in and unravel the secrets of effective keyword research in SEO!

Understanding the importance of keyword research in SEO

sandals and earrings placed next to opened catalog

Photo by S O C I A L . C U T on Unsplash

Keyword research is not just a random activity; it is a critical component of any successful marketing strategy. One of the primary reasons why is that it helps you align your content with user intent. When users search for information on search engines like Google, they have a specific intent behind their search. By identifying and targeting the keywords that align with this intent, you can ensure that your content meets their needs and provides relevant information or solutions.

Moreover, keyword research allows you to uncover valuable insights about your target audience. By understanding the specific words and phrases they use when searching for products, services, or information, you gain deeper insights into their preferences, pain points, and motivations. This knowledge can help you tailor your content and marketing strategies to better resonate with your audience and improve engagement.

Another critical aspect of keyword research is uncovering new opportunities and trends. Search behavior and trends are constantly evolving, and staying ahead of the game enables you to capitalize on emerging opportunities. By identifying trending keywords and incorporating them into your content, you can enhance your chances of attracting more traffic and staying relevant in your industry.

Furthermore, effective keyword research helps you optimize your website and improve its visibility on search engine results pages (SERPs). By strategically incorporating relevant keywords into your website's titles, headings, meta descriptions, and content, you can send clear signals to search engines about the topics your website covers. This, in turn, improves your website's chances of ranking higher in search results and increases its organic visibility.

Keyword research is the backbone of a successful SEO strategy. It enables you to understand user intent, tailor your content to meet their needs, take advantage of emerging trends, and optimize your website for better visibility. By investing time and effort into comprehensive keyword research, you can position your website and content to reach the right audience, drive organic traffic, and achieve your SEO goals.

Let’s talk about the different types of keywords out there.

Different types of keywords for SEO

Keywords are not a one-size-fits-all concept. In fact, there are various types of keywords that content creators and SEO professionals should be aware of. Understanding the different types of keywords can help you refine your keyword research and target the right audience effectively.

  1. Short-tail keywords: These are generic and broad keywords that consist of one to two words. Short-tail keywords often have high search volume but are highly competitive. For example, "shoes" or "digital marketing." While targeting short-tail keywords may seem tempting due to their high search volume, it's important to consider that they tend to be more generic and may not directly match user intent.

  2. Long-tail keywords: Long-tail keywords are more specific phrases often consisting of three or more words. They typically have lower search volume but also lower competition. Long-tail keywords are highly valuable as they tend to align more closely with user intent and can drive more targeted and qualified traffic. For example, "best running shoes for flat feet" or "digital marketing tips for small businesses."

  3. Question keywords: These keywords are specifically formed in the form of a question. They reflect users' intent to find an answer or solution. Question keywords are valuable for creating content that directly addresses users' queries. For example, "how to tie a tie" or "why is SEO important?"

  4. Intent targeting keywords: These keywords focus on users' intent behind their search. They indicate specific actions or goals users have in mind. Examples include "buy," "download," "hire," "compare," or "review." By targeting intent targeting keywords, you can attract users who are ready to take a specific action, increasing your chances of conversions.

Understanding the different types of keywords allows you to refine your keyword research and tailor your content to better match user intent. It's recommended to have a well-rounded keyword strategy that includes a mix of short-tail, long-tail, question, and intent targeting keywords. This comprehensive approach ensures that you capture a broader range of user searches and increases the likelihood of attracting relevant traffic.

In the next section, we will explore the difference between SEO and keyword research. By understanding this distinction, you can gain a clearer perspective on how keywords play a role in your overall SEO efforts. So, let's dive into the fascinating world of SEO and keyword research!

The difference between SEO and keyword research

brown and black pendant lamp

Photo by Jonathon B. Carreño on Unsplash

When it comes to optimizing your website and improving its visibility on search engines, two essential components come to mind: SEO and keyword research. While these two terms are closely related, it's important to understand the distinction between them.

SEO, or search engine optimization, refers to the practice of optimizing your website to improve its rankings on search engine results pages (SERPs). It encompasses a wide range of techniques and strategies aimed at increasing organic traffic to your website. SEO involves various aspects, including technical optimization, on-page optimization, off-page optimization, user experience, and content creation.

On the other hand, keyword research focuses specifically on identifying and analyzing the search terms that users enter into search engines. The goal of keyword research is to understand user intent, uncover valuable keywords, and strategically incorporate them into your website's content. Keyword research plays a vital role in guiding your SEO efforts by providing insights into what your target audience is searching for and how you can align your content with their needs.

In simpler terms, SEO is the broader concept that encompasses all the strategies and techniques aimed at improving your website's visibility and organic rankings. Keyword research is a specific aspect of SEO that helps you identify the keywords you should target to optimize your content and attract relevant traffic.

By conducting keyword research, you gain insights into the specific words and phrases users are using to search for products, services, or information related to your industry. This knowledge enables you to tailor your content to match user intent and optimize your website for better rankings.

Effective keyword research enables you to uncover niche opportunities, find long-tail keywords with lower competition, and create more targeted content that resonates with your audience. By aligning your keyword research efforts with your overall SEO strategy, you can enhance your website's visibility and improve its chances of ranking higher on SERPs.

Now, as we move forward, we will delve into the process of conducting keyword research for SEO. We will explore different tools, techniques, and best practices to help you discover the most relevant and valuable keywords for your website. So, let's dive into the exciting world of keyword research and unlock the potential for your SEO success!

How to do keyword research for SEO

Keyword research is a systematic process that involves discovering and analyzing search terms to determine the most relevant keywords for your SEO efforts. By following a structured approach, you can uncover valuable keywords that align with your target audience's search behavior and optimize your content to attract organic traffic.

Here are the steps to conduct keyword research for SEO:

  1. Define your goals: Begin by clearly defining your SEO goals. Determine what you want to achieve with your keyword research efforts. Are you looking to increase website traffic, improve conversions, or enhance your brand visibility? Understanding your goals will help you focus your research and prioritize keywords that align with your objectives.

  2. Brainstorm topics: Start by brainstorming topics related to your business, products, or services. Think about what your target audience might be searching for. Consider their pain points, needs, and interests. This brainstorming session will provide a foundation for your keyword research.

  3. Use keyword research tools: Take advantage of keyword research tools to generate keyword ideas and insights. Tools like Google Keyword Planner and DripsAI provide valuable data on search volume, competition, and related keywords. Enter your topic ideas or existing keywords into these tools and explore the results to uncover new keyword opportunities.

  4. Analyze search volume and competition: Evaluate the search volume and competition level for each keyword. Search volume indicates how many times a keyword is searched per month, giving you an idea of its popularity. Look for keywords with a decent search volume that align with your goals. Consider the competition level as well – keywords with high competition may be challenging to rank for, especially if you are just starting.

  5. Consider long-tail keywords: Long-tail keywords are more specific and targeted phrases that typically have lower search volume but can be highly valuable. They often indicate higher user intent and are easier to rank for. Incorporating long-tail keywords into your content can help you attract more qualified traffic and improve conversions.

  6. Analyze competitor keywords: Research your competitors and analyze the keywords they are targeting. Tools like DripsAI offer competitor analysis features that allow you to see the keywords for which your competitors rank. By identifying these keywords, you can gain insights into which ones are worth targeting and discover any gaps or opportunities.

  7. Refine and prioritize: After conducting thorough keyword research, refine your list by removing irrelevant or low-value keywords. Prioritize the keywords that align best with your goals, have a decent search volume, and a manageable level of competition. Aim for a mix of short-tail, long-tail, question, and intent targeting keywords to cover a broader range of user searches.

  8. Create quality content: Once you have selected your target keywords, use them strategically in your content. Create high-quality, informative, and engaging content that incorporates the keywords naturally. Make sure the content provides value to your audience and answers their queries. Focus on creating content that matches users' intent, as this will improve your chances of ranking higher and attracting organic traffic.

By following these steps and leveraging keyword research tools, you can conduct comprehensive keyword research for SEO. Remember that keyword research is an ongoing process, and it's essential to periodically review and update your keywords based on changing trends and user behavior.

Tools and techniques for keyword analysis in SEO

Keyword analysis is a crucial step in the keyword research process. It involves evaluating and analyzing search terms to determine the most effective keywords for your SEO campaign. By leveraging tools and techniques specifically designed for keyword analysis, you can gain deeper insights into keyword performance, competition, and trends. Let's explore some of the top tools and techniques available:

  1. DripsAI: When it comes to keyword research in SEO, having the right tools can make a significant difference. DRIPS.AI, which stands for Data-intensive Research and Inspiration Platform for Storytellers, is an innovative platform designed to support content creators, marketers, and entrepreneurs in their keyword research efforts. What sets it apart from other keyword research tools is its unique approach to trend discovery and semantic search. DRIPS.AI uses advanced algorithms and machine learning to sift through vast amounts of data, identifying emerging trends, players within those trends, and new opportunities. By leveraging the power of AI and data analysis, we provide users with insights into relevant trends that can guide their keyword research and content creation process.

  2. Google Trends: Google Trends is a powerful tool that allows you to explore the popularity of specific keywords over time. It provides insights into the search volume and interest for different keywords, helping you identify trends and seasonality. With Google Trends, you can compare the popularity of multiple keywords, explore related queries, and make informed decisions based on search data.

  3. SEMrush: SEMrush is an all-in-one SEO tool that offers a variety of features, including keyword analysis. It provides valuable data on keyword search volume, keyword difficulty, and SERP features. SEMrush also allows you to analyze competitor keywords, uncover long-tail keyword variations, and track keyword rankings. With its comprehensive suite of features, SEMrush is a popular choice for keyword analysis.

  4. Google Search Console: Google Search Console provides valuable data about your website's performance in search results. It offers keyword analytics that reveal the keywords users are using to find your website. By analyzing this data, you can identify keywords that are driving traffic to your site and optimize your content accordingly. Google Search Console also provides insights into your website's click-through rates, impressions, and average position in search results.

  5. Keyword research tools: Dedicated keyword research tools, such as Google Keyword Planner, Moz Keyword Explorer, and Ubersuggest, provide extensive keyword data and analysis. These tools offer search volume, competition level, related keywords, and suggestions based on your input. They are essential for generating keyword ideas, exploring variations, and refining your keyword list.

When performing keyword analysis, it's important to consider not only the search volume of keywords but also their competition level and relevance to your target audience. By using a combination of tools and techniques, you can obtain a comprehensive view of keyword performance and make data-driven decisions for your SEO strategy.

In the next section, we will explore how to implement keyword research in content creation. We'll discuss best practices for incorporating keywords into your content and creating valuable, optimized content that ranks well on search engines. So, let's dive into the exciting world of content creation and keyword optimization!

Implementing keyword research in content creation

MacBook Pro, white ceramic mug,and black smartphone on table

Photo by Andrew Neel on Unsplash

Keyword research lays the foundation for effective content creation. Once you have identified the most relevant and valuable keywords for your SEO efforts, it's time to implement them strategically in your content. By incorporating keywords into your content, you can optimize your website, improve its visibility on search engines, and attract targeted organic traffic. Let's explore some best practices for implementing keyword research in content creation:

  1. Create high-quality and valuable content: Keyword optimization without valuable content is ineffective. Focus on creating content that provides real value to your audience. Your content should answer their questions, solve their problems, and offer relevant information. By addressing their needs, you will naturally incorporate valuable keywords that align with their search intent.

  2. Use keywords naturally: When integrating keywords into your content, it's crucial to do so in a natural and organic way. Avoid keyword stuffing or overusing keywords unnaturally. Instead, focus on incorporating keywords naturally within the flow of your content. Ensure that the keywords fit contextually and enhance the overall readability and user experience.

  3. Optimize titles and headings: Titles and headings are essential elements that search engines prioritize. Incorporate your target keywords in the page title, heading tags (H1, H2, etc.), and subheadings. This signals to search engines the main topics covered in your content and can improve your chances of ranking for those keywords.

  4. Optimize meta descriptions and URLs: Meta descriptions and URLs provide additional opportunities to incorporate keywords. Write compelling meta descriptions that accurately summarize your content and include relevant keywords. Craft clean and descriptive URLs that also include your target keywords in a concise manner.

  5. Use keywords in image alt tags: Images play a vital role in engaging users, and they can also contribute to your SEO efforts. When you include images in your content, optimize their alt tags with appropriate keywords. Alt tags provide search engines with information about the image, aiding in overall keyword relevance.

  6. Create comprehensive and long-form content: Long-form content tends to perform well in search engine rankings. Aim to create comprehensive and in-depth content that covers a specific topic thoroughly. This allows you to naturally incorporate multiple variations of your target keyword, making your content more relevant and authoritative.

  7. Internal and external linking: Incorporating internal and external links in your content can enhance its overall SEO value. When linking internally, use anchor text that includes relevant keywords. External links to reputable sources can also provide additional context and authority to your content.

  8. Optimize for mobile: With the majority of internet users accessing the web through mobile devices, it's crucial to optimize your content for mobile responsiveness. Ensure that your website and content are mobile-friendly, as mobile optimization is a significant aspect of SEO and user experience.

By implementing keyword research in your content creation process, you increase your chances of attracting targeted organic traffic and improving your search engine rankings. Remember to balance keyword optimization with valuable and high-quality content to create a holistic and effective SEO strategy.

In the next section, we will introduce DRIPS.AI as a powerful keyword research tool. We will explore the features and benefits of this innovative platform and how it can enhance your keyword research process. So, let's dive into the world of DRIPS.AI and unlock its potential for your keyword research success!

Introducing DripsAI as a powerful keyword research tool

One of the key advantages of DRIPS.AI is its ability to support both semantic search and full-text search. This makes it a versatile tool for finding the perfect keywords that match user intent. While some keyword research tools provide a limited set of keywords, DRIPS.AI boasts a database of millions of keywords, giving users access to a wide range of options.

Another standout feature of DRIPS.AI is its support for long-form search. Unlike other tools that limit users to short search queries, DRIPS.AI allows for long-form search queries. Users can input up to 3000 characters, which equates to roughly 500 words. This feature enables users to conduct more detailed and specific searches, uncovering unique keyword opportunities that align with their content goals.

In addition to its trend discovery and semantic search capabilities, DRIPS.AI also offers an array of tools to enhance the content creation process. The platform leverages AI technology to assist in generating new articles, videos, and podcasts based on user input and desired topics. This resourceful feature saves time and increases productivity for SEOs, enabling them to focus on creating engaging and valuable content.

Finally, content creators can align their projects with growing market trends, enhancing their chances of success. By uncovering relevant keywords and understanding emerging trends, users can create content that resonates with their target audience and drives organic traffic to their websites.

The benefits of using DripsAI for keyword research

low-angle photography of man in the middle of buidligns

Photo by Razvan Chisu on Unsplash

DRIPS.AI offers a wide range of benefits that can revolutionize your keyword research and content creation process. Let's explore some of the key advantages and features that make DRIPS.AI a powerful tool for content creators:

  1. Trend discovery: DRIPS excels in trend discovery, allowing you to stay up-to-date with the latest market trends and shifts. By identifying emerging trends, you can align your content with topics that are currently in high demand. This helps you capture the attention of your target audience and maximize your content's reach.

  2. Semantic search: We support semantic search, which goes beyond simple keyword matching. It understands the context and intent behind search queries, enabling you to discover highly relevant keywords for your content. This ensures that your content aligns with what your audience is searching for, leading to greater engagement and higher rankings.

  3. Full-text search: Unlike other tools that limit your search queries to a certain length, DripsAI allows for long-form search queries. This flexibility enables you to conduct more comprehensive research and identify keywords that are specific to your niche or industry. With the ability to input up to 3000 characters, you have the freedom to explore a wider range of keywords and topics.

  4. Millions of keywords: DRIPS.AI boasts a vast database of millions of keywords, giving you access to a wide range of options. This extensive library ensures that you can find the perfect keywords for your content, no matter how niche or specific your industry may be.

  5. Content generation assistance: DRIPS.AI goes beyond keyword research and offers tools to assist with content creation. Its AI-powered technology can generate articles, videos, and podcasts based on user input and desired topics. This feature saves time and boosts productivity, allowing you to focus on creating engaging and valuable content.

  6. Competitor discovery: DRIPS.AI aids in competitor discovery, helping you identify key players in your industry who can potentially amplify your content's reach. By analyzing your competitors' strategies and keyword usage, you can gain valuable insights and adjust your own content to stay competitive.

  7. Enhanced SEO performance: By leveraging the power of DRIPS.AI for keyword research, you can enhance your overall SEO performance. By aligning your content with trending topics and targeting highly relevant keywords, you can improve your website's visibility, attract organic traffic, and increase conversions.

Incorporating DRIPS.AI into your keyword research and content creation process can give you a competitive edge in the ever-evolving digital landscape. By leveraging its trend discovery capabilities, semantic search, and full-text search, you can identify valuable keywords, create compelling content, and optimize your SEO efforts.

In the next section, we will conclude our exploration of keyword research and content creation in SEO. We will summarize the key points discussed and highlight the significance of mastering keyword research for success in online marketing. So, let's wrap up our journey and reflect on the valuable insights we've gained!

Conclusion: Mastering keyword research and analysis in SEO with DRIPS.AI

Keyword research and analysis are fundamental components of a successful SEO strategy. By understanding how to effectively conduct keyword research and analyze search terms, you can optimize your website, drive organic traffic, and improve your rankings on search engine results pages (SERPs). And with the powerful capabilities of DRIPS.AI, keyword research becomes even more efficient and insightful.

Throughout this article, we have explored the importance of keyword research and analysis in SEO. We've discussed the different types of keywords, the distinction between SEO and keyword research, and the step-by-step process of conducting keyword research. We've also introduced you to the game-changing platform, DRIPS.AI, that offers trend discovery, semantic search, full-text search, and content generation assistance.

By incorporating DRIPS.AI into your keyword research and content creation process, you can gain a competitive edge in the digital landscape. Leveraging its trend discovery feature allows you to stay ahead of emerging market trends, while semantic search and full-text search enable you to discover highly relevant keywords that align with user intent. With millions of keywords at your disposal, DRIPS.AI ensures that you can find the perfect keywords for your content, no matter how specific your industry may be.